Field-selective classical spin liquid and magnetization plateaus on kagome lattice

arXiv:2003.03594 · doi:10.7566/JPSJ.89.053708

Abstract

We obtain a classical spin liquid (CSL) phase by applying a magnetic field in -- Ising model on a kagome lattice. As we proved in the previous study [Phys. Rev. Lett. {\bf 119}, 077207 (2017)], this model realizes one species of CSL, the hexamer CSL, at zero magnetic field, which consists of macroscopically degenerate spin configurations with mixed total magnetization, . The magnetic field selects its subset, which can be mapped to a trimer covering of the dual lattice, and forms a magnetization plateau of . In addition to this CSL, we find two other magnetization plateaus at and , which are ascribed to the "multimer" superstructures on a dual lattice.
